A BRIEF HISTORY OF CROWN NEWLAITHES F.C.
The Club was founded in 1994 after a school training session attracted lots of children, suggesting there was scope for a team at under 10 level. Initially we played at Newlaithes School, in the Carlisle Youth Under 12 League. The following season, when we moved up to Under 14, we changed grounds to Richardson Street to accommodate pitch size
Between the years 1994 – 1998 we developed new Boys teams ranging from Under 10′s to Under 16′s.
In 1998 Newlaithes merged with another local football club called C.M.B. to form C.M.B. Newlaithes, this giving us scope to branch out and develop all areas of the Football Club with C.M.B.
In 2003 C.M.B. Newlaithes were awarded the F.A. Charter Standard Community Club Award, which we are very proud to be holders of, which shows the Professionalism & Dedication of all our Members & Coaching staff.
In 2007 Crown Newlaithes were awarded the North East Charter Standard Community Football Club of the year.
To date we are now running 7 teams, which consist of 6 Boys Teams ranging from Under 7′s to Senior Level, & a ladies team
In 2006 the C.M.B. Group changed their company name to Crown
